What is a style sheet? – web development terminology

Explanation of IT Terms

What is a style sheet?

A style sheet is a fundamental component of web development that plays a critical role in determining the visual appearance, layout, and formatting of a website. It is a document written in a language called CSS (Cascading Style Sheets), which is used to describe the style and presentation of web pages.

CSS separates the presentation of a website from its structure and content, allowing web developers to create consistent and visually appealing designs. By using style sheets, developers can define how elements such as headings, paragraphs, images, and links should be displayed on a web page.

The role of style sheets in web development

Style sheets provide a wide range of benefits, making them an integral part of the web development process. These benefits include:

1. Consistency: By using a style sheet, developers can ensure that the visual elements of a website are consistent across various pages. This helps create a cohesive and professional-looking website.

2. Efficiency: Style sheets allow developers to make changes to the appearance of a website in a single location, rather than modifying each individual web page. This improves productivity and reduces the time required for maintenance.

3. Separation of concerns: With the use of style sheets, the layout and visual aspects of a website are separated from its HTML structure. This separation makes it easier to manage and update different aspects of a website independently.

Creating and applying a style sheet

To create a style sheet, web developers utilize a set of CSS rules that define the properties and values for specific HTML elements. These rules can be written directly within the HTML file using the `